When Angela Porcelli was 8, she picked up a bat and hit asoftball across her yard. At 12, she learned how to spike avolleyball.
Porcelli ran everywhere she went to develop her track skills.By the time she was 14, she knew she had exceptional athleticskills.
So when Porcelli enrolled at Morton in Cicero, she had the pickof several sports. But rather than limit herself to a single sport,she chose them all.
"I actually enjoy playing every sport there is," she said."It's just that I can only play three sports in school."
